One of the Tennessee Vols' most memorable wins under Josh Heupel came in 2023 when UT knocked off the South Carolina Gamecocks in a "revenge game".
South Carolina ended Tennessee's College Football Playoff hopes in 2022 via an upset win against the Vols in Columbia.
Tennessee exacted revenge on South Carolina in 2023 with a 41-20 blowout win in Knoxville.

Vols linebacker Arion Carter, who was a true freshman in 2023, said this week on TPL Tennessee that UT was looking to send a message in the matchup against the Gamecocks.
"Being in Neyland is just crazy," said Carter. "I remember the South Carolina game my freshman year. We were in blackout mode. And this is just coming off the year of them losing with Hendo (Hendon Hooker) and all of them. We just wanted to go in and send a message."
The Vols ended up beating South Carolina by 21 points, so I'd say the message was received loud and clear by the Gamecocks.
Carter, by the way, isn't the only Vol this offseason to point out the win against South Carolina in 2023 as one of the most memorable Tennessee moments in recent years.
Former UT edge rusher James Pearce, a first round selection by the Atlanta Falcons in the 2025 NFL Draft, also pointed out the South Carolina game as one of his favorite moments as a Vol.
“Probably [the] South Carolina game, revenge game,” said Pearce at the NFL scouting combine in February when asked about his favorite moment at Tennessee.
Pearce was a true freshman on the 2022 Vols team that was upset by the Gamecocks.
Tennessee hasn't played South Carolina since 2023. And the two teams aren't scheduled to play each other in 2025.
